В кадре данных Jupyter / Python / Pandas изменение поля даты и времени со строки на дату и время - PullRequest
0 голосов
/ 14 февраля 2020

Я создал фрейм данных с помощью извлечения API, одним из полей которого является Datetime в формате ГГГГ-ММ-ДД ЧЧ: ММ: СС. Я пытаюсь преобразовать это в формат даты и времени, используя следующую команду:

df_weather ['DATETIME'] = pd.to_datetime (df_weather.DATETIME)

Но я получаю ошибки, последние строка которой:

ValueError: ('Неизвестный формат строки:', '2018-01-01 0,00.00')

Проблема в том, что поле Часы показывает только 1 ди git вместо дополненного нулями значения для значений меньше 10? Если да, как это исправить?

Если нет, в чем здесь проблема и как ее решить?

1 Ответ

0 голосов
/ 14 февраля 2020

Это ошибка не из-за часа с одним ди git. Это из-за неправильного формата времени.

Вы можете использовать это:

df_weather['DATETIME'] = pd.to_datetime(df_weather.DATETIME,format="%Y-%m-%d %H.%M.%S")

Для формата времени вы можете проверить этот сайт: https://strftime.org/

Добро пожаловать на сайт PullRequest, где вы можете задавать вопросы и получать ответы от других членов сообщества.
...